Can a polygraph be submitted to the prosecutor after a criminal indictment in consideration of dropping the charge? Also, can my criminal defense attorney submit the polygraph into evidence if the case goes to trial?
Answer
Your attorney can submit polygraph results to the District Attorney in your case; what the DA decides to do with it is anybody’s guess. Polygraph results are NOT admissible as evidence at trial.
